%N A110513 Expansion of (1 + x)/(1 + 2x + x^3).
%C A110513 Diagonal sums of A110511.

%F A110513 a(n) = Sum_{k=0..floor(n/2)} Sum_{j=0..(n-k)} (-1)^(n-k-j)*C(n-k, j)*(-2)^(j-k)*C(k, j-k).
%F A110513 a(0)=1, a(1)=-1, a(2)=2, a(n) = -2*a(n-1) - a(n-3). - _Harvey P. Dale_, Jun 27 2012
%t A110513 CoefficientList[Series[(1+x)/(1+2x+x^3),{x,0,40}],x] (* or *) LinearRecurrence[ {-2,0,-1},{1,-1,2},40] (* _Harvey P. Dale_, Jun 27 2012 *)
%o A110513 (PARI) my(x='x+O('x^50)); Vec((1+x)/(1+2*x+x^3)) \\ _G. C. Greubel_, Aug 29 2017
